On Fri, Jul 29, 2016 at 10:30:22AM -0700, Dmitry Torokhov wrote: > On Fri, Jul 29, 2016 at 10:27 AM, Jason Gunthorpe > <jgunthorpe@obsidianresearch.com> wrote: > > On Thu, Jul 28, 2016 at 07:59:13PM -0700, Andrey Pronin wrote: > > Annotate buffers used in spi transactions as ____cacheline_aligned > > to use in DMA transfers. > > > > Signed-off-by: Andrey Pronin <apronin@chromium.org> > > drivers/char/tpm/st33zp24/spi.c | 4 ++-- > > drivers/char/tpm/tpm_tis_spi.c | 4 ++-- > > 2 files changed, 4 insertions(+), 4 deletions(-) > > > > diff --git a/drivers/char/tpm/st33zp24/spi.c > b/drivers/char/tpm/st33zp24/spi.c > > index 9f5a011..0e9aad9 100644 > > +++ b/drivers/char/tpm/st33zp24/spi.c > > @@ -70,8 +70,8 @@ > > struct st33zp24_spi_phy { > >    struct spi_device *spi_device; > > > > -   u8 tx_buf[ST33ZP24_SPI_BUFFER_SIZE]; > > -   u8 rx_buf[ST33ZP24_SPI_BUFFER_SIZE]; > > +   u8 tx_buf[ST33ZP24_SPI_BUFFER_SIZE] ____cacheline_aligned; > > +   u8 rx_buf[ST33ZP24_SPI_BUFFER_SIZE] ____cacheline_aligned; > > > >    int io_lpcpd; > >    int latency; > > Hurm, this still looks wrong to me. Aligning the start of buffers is > not enough, the DMA'able space must also end on a cache line as well. > > So, the buffers must also always be placed at the end of the struct. > > IMHO It would be cleaner and safer to always kmalloc the DMA buffer > alone than to try and optimize like this. > > In this case moving them to the end of the structure and commenting why > they have to be at the end might be less invasive change. More > performance-efficient and resilient in low memory situations too.
